Sinner drama, not in the immediate term but the risk of losing the number one ranking in the World is there. Here’s the scenario, the reversal is already underway

Elimination in the Wimbledon quarterfinals was a real blow. Not so much, perhaps, for Sinner, who realized he could not give more in the London tournament, as much for his fans who dreamed of seeing him winning again in a Slam after the one earlier this year in Australia. So, unfortunately, it will not be.

The world number one, who has also decided not to play the 250 tournament in preparation for the Olympics under medical advice, risks-not in the immediate term, let’s make that clear now-to also lose the top spot after the five-circle Paris tournament in the ATP rankings. The upheaval is beginning, no doubt, and let’s take a look together, as reported by Il Fatto Quotidiano, at what are the possible future scenarios.

Sinner, here is the detail on the ranking

At least until the end of the Olympics Sinner remains number one in the world, partly because the Olympics does not award any ATP points. Even if one of Djokovic or Alcaraz, moreover, were to win the London tournament in which there is still our Musetti starring, there would be no chance of a clinch, but the approach would undoubtedly be sensitive enough to begin to worry.


“Especially,” the newspaper explained, “in addition to winning the London Grand Slam, Djokovic should win one of the following Atps (Bastad and Hamburg) hoping for a Sinner tumble. The Italian tennis player – after his defeat on Centre Court against Medvedev – will lose 320 points, or the difference between the 720 discarded from last year’s semifinals and the 400 this year: as of Monday, July 15, Sinner will have 9570 points. “
